Hardening Cisco IOS

's “Hardening Cisco IOS” video course explains common methods and solutions used to secure Cisco IOS environments. By completing this course, learners will gain a clear understanding of Traffic Planes, along with important Control Plane, Management Plane, and Data Plane security features. This course is also designed to support students preparing for the current Cisco CCNA Security exam.

Piotr Kałużny, MSc in Computer Science and CCIE #25665 (Security), has been in the networking industry for over 9 years, working in different Routing & Switching and Security roles. His responsibilities ranged from operations and engineering to consulting and management. Piotr already has an extensive background as a Senior Technical Instructor. For the past several years he has been solely responsible for designing, developing and conducting Cisco CCNA, CCNP and CCIE training courses for one of the largest and most respected Cisco training company in the world.
